Colorado's District Attorney · Denver of Denver 1969–1972: Mike McKevitt — 3-year tenure. Took office after Bert Keating; succeeded by Dale Tooley. Note: Later 1-term U.S. Rep CO. Same-year political environment (1969): Governor John A. Love.
